Chicago Skyline Egg


I'm a born and raised SoCal girl. I feel at home in the bustling CA lifestyle - the people, the clothes, the parties, the beaches, the everything! But over the past few years, Chicago (and the Midwest) have become a central part of my life. I definitely feel myself being drawn to this beautiful city. 


Chicago is kind of underrated. It's beautiful, clean, and definitely a great tourist spot, but it just isn't as popular as other destinations and I don't know why not. The best part of Chicago is their skyline (my favorite part too). Whenever we road trip to or from Chitown and MI to visit S's family, we get a full view of the city. We've seen it at dawn, at sunset, in the daytime, at night, and I have to say that it is truly spectacular.


When my older sister got accepted to her dream graduate school, I knew she deserved a present worthy of the accomplishment. Both my older sister and I got married in Chicago so it was fitting that I paint her an ostrich egg with the Chicago skyline. In the past, I've already painted the skyline at night, so this time around, I decided to paint it in the daytime. Plus, the blue went with my sisters beach-y decor (she misses CA as much as I do). I added two ducks for a little romantic touch. Needless to say, she totally loved the egg.
